Why does your pet need routine grooming?

Frequent grooming of your pet doesn’t just keeps your dog’s fur looking fantastic, but it also helps maintain your pet’s hair and physical health and comfort. When your pet gets grooming, it helps it avoid painful tangling and knots in their coat, eliminates the development of bacteria and hot-spots (dermatitis), and keeps thepet away from pests like bugs. During your pet’s grooming appointment, your Erlanger pet groomer will look out for bumps and injuries that could be a health problem.


How frequently should my pet get groomed?

Grooming needs for your pet will vary depending on the dog’s habbits, breed and coat. Generally, short haired dogs including Beagles, Bulldogs and Labradors need less grooming than long haired dogs including Poodles, Border Collies and Pomeranians. Commonly, most pet owners schedule regular grooming about once a month. For puppies and dogs who have never been groomed before, more frequent burshing at home should be performed to get the pet used to being handled and to prevent grooming problems as they grow up. What’s the difference between a dog bathing and grooming service?

Pet bathing services include: 1-3 cycles of shampoo, 1 round of conditioner, hand-dry as tolerated by dog, brushing and/or combing.

Pet grooming consist of: Everything included from bathing as well as a full cut/style based on breed standards and/or your personal requests, nails cut, and ears cleaned.

Why is my pet dog scratching after grooming?

It is extremely typical for dogs to scratch after grooming – probably similar to us being scratchy after shaving. Try to divert your dog from scratching if you can, as the more they scratch, the more they will itch etc. Most essentially, don’t stress as it is rather typical. Especially younger dogs who might not be yet conditioned to clipping will scratch, as will white or apricot coloured dogs, more so than dark coloured dog breeds. Clipper rash is quite typical, especially in the groin area. If you are concerned, speak with your groomer, they will encourage you on more action.

What is fluff drying a pet?

Fluff drying involves using a blow dryer to straighten and volumize your canine’s hair. Your pet groomer in Erlanger KY does this to make it easier to cut the hair straight. However, the side benefit is that the technique offers your canine that cute, fluffy look.

Can you trim a double coated pet dog?

You can still trim a great deal of the coat off but not shave so close as to shave undercoat. Get rid of as much of the undercoat as possible before cutting the outer coat. This might allow you to pick a bit much shorter guard comb alternative. Don’t just rake the coat or back of the pet dog.
